<<SCIO>>

And in today's CC they mentioned plans for later this year for the start of a Phase II for their P38 MAP kinase inhibitor. I think they said something like they have the data in hand from the Phase IB but have not released it yet. To me that sounds like the IB trial was a success.

Tox issues have been very significant in other P38 programs, so if they have good results from the Phase I this is actually pretty important.

VRTX when I last looked has one competitor in the clinic (seems to be moving kind of slowly) and two more in late pre-clinical.

A successful drug in this area could well be a multi-billion dollar blockbuster, so stakes are very high.
